My 98 F150 401 codes dilemma finally solved! Passe

When a few months ago my truck was running rough I twice got plug misfire codes only. After replacing all plugs/wires ( #4 plug seemed a bit rusty and worse looking than the others)things were fine till CEL comes on again with the PO171 ,174 codes showing up. ( bank 1 /2 lean codes). Cleaned the MAF ,could not find any air leaks anywhere. Somewhere ( I dont seem to recall when,where or why) the CEL in on again and now I was getting the 401 code only. ( EGR system ) After reading so many threads and posts on here and another Ford forum I try the easiest fix, replace the DPFE.( $50) wasted, still get 401 code. So many people said they had major carbon buildup in the throttle body passages.Assumed this has to be it, but mine were really clean though.I snapped the left egr bolt during this process giving me more work . Drilled out the bolt using larger and larger bits, and just ran a new bolt with a nut to fix it as the threads were shot. I am doing all this mainly as my smog check was due and need to get rid of codes as we all know. Smog guys do a quick test with vacumn gauge and think EGR is fine as they got the required reading then all of of sudden the reading is gone Tell me my EGR solenoid must be bad, so I get that ,install new ($35) clear codes but 401 comes back. Replace the EGR valve ( $55 ish ?) Clear codes and they dont come back after 40 plus miles so I think I'm good to go. One thing though, truck still runs funny,but no CEL. Will not pass smog but have no new code reading. We started pulling the grey electrical plugs to the injectors 1 at a time to see where the bad plug may be . # 4 does not change ( to rougher running ) when lead pulled. Smog guys assume its the corresponding coil pack but were perplexed why no new codes were coming up. ($45) more for a CP ( truck has two) and no change , motor still a bit rough. I decide something I should have earlier and replace that plug #4. That was the problem!!( or at the problem now). Truck is running smooth and passed test. NOW, I think that the #4 cylinder has a coolant leak into it. It must be slight, as I lose little water , but think this must /may be the case. ( IE think it was the one that fouled in the beginning as it was a bit rusty as I said earlier and must/may have again ) . Maybe it was a fluke the 2nd time but I will see. After my long novel, is it possible the Gunk or other type aluminum seal for radiators may fix the leak? Or I guess I could/should just wait to see what happens ( if it starts to run rough again). Any suggestions, comments, input etc is welcome. I'm sure this kind of thing may have been covered on here before, but maybe this will help someone else with similar issues.

If you've only driven 40 miles, the tests probably haven't run. Contain your enthusiasm until all monitors have run successfully. Only THEN are you in the clear.
